Canadian Prime Minister Mark Carney joined his Australian counterpart to call for international co-operation following 'consecutive crises'.
Carney says Canada and Australia should work together as 'strategic cousins' and team up to boost sovereign capabilities including in the areas of critical minerals, defence and AI.
Australian correspondent Murray Olds says Carney called for smaller nations, or 'middle powers' to lead the way in repairing 'what's left of the world order'.
